ISC Risk Management Practice Question
Which TWO of the following are valid responses to a high-risk finding?

- ✗
Ask the auditor to leave
Why it's wrong here
Obstruction is not a risk response.
- ✗
Delete all enterprise data
Why it's wrong here
This is not a business-viable risk response.
- ✓
Purchase insurance (Transference)
Why this is correct
A standard way to transfer financial impact.
- ✓
Implement compensating controls (Mitigation)
Why this is correct
A standard way to reduce risk.
- ✗
Ignore the finding until the next budget cycle
Why it's wrong here
This is not a documented response strategy.
